1. Social Media Scheduling: Buffer

Social media plays a crucial role in promoting your freelance business. However, managing multiple social media accounts and publishing content consistently can be time-consuming. Buffer comes to the rescue by allowing you to schedule posts ahead of time, ensuring your social media presence remains active even when you’re busy with other tasks. With Buffer’s intuitive interface, you can plan and publish posts across various social media platforms seamlessly.

3. Organization Tools: Notion

As a freelancer, staying organized is crucial to managing multiple projects and deadlines. Notion is a versatile tool that combines note-taking, project management, and collaboration features into one seamless platform. With Notion, you can create custom templates, track tasks, collaborate with clients or team members, and even create a knowledge base for future reference. It’s a powerful tool that keeps all your freelancing activities organized in one place.

4. Scheduling Tools: Calendly

Managing appointments and scheduling meetings can be a cumbersome task as a freelancer. Calendly simplifies the process by allowing you to share your availability with clients or potential leads. They can then select a time slot that works best for them, eliminating the back-and-forth emails and saving you precious time. With Calendly, you can sync your calendar and set buffer times between meetings, making scheduling a breeze.

5. Email Outreach Tools: GMass

Networking and reaching out to potential clients is essential for freelancers. GMass is an invaluable tool that supercharges your email outreach efforts. It integrates seamlessly with Gmail and allows you to send personalized mass emails, track opens and clicks, schedule follow-ups, and more. With GMass, you can automate your cold email campaigns, saving you time and increasing your chances of getting a response.

6. SEO Tools: SEM Rush

Search Engine Optimization (SEO) is crucial for freelancers looking to increase their online visibility and attract organic traffic to their websites or portfolios. SEM Rush is a comprehensive SEO tool that provides in-depth keyword research, competitor analysis, backlink analysis, and more. It helps you optimize your website content, track keyword rankings, and identify opportunities to boost your search engine rankings. With SEM Rush, you can stay ahead of the game and drive targeted traffic to your freelancing business.

7. Project Management Tools: Trello

Keeping track of your projects, tasks, and deadlines is essential for freelancers. Trello is a popular project management tool that uses a visually appealing board-and-card system to help you organize and prioritize your work. You can create boards for different projects, add tasks as cards, and move them across different stages of completion. Trello also allows you to collaborate with clients or teammates, making it easier to manage and share project updates.

8. Invoicing Tools: FreshBooks

When running a freelance business, accurate and timely invoicing is crucial for getting paid on time. FreshBooks is a user-friendly invoicing tool that simplifies the invoicing process. You can create customized invoices, track expenses, and even accept online payments. FreshBooks also provides insightful reports that help you keep track of your business finances, making tax season less daunting.

9. Time Tracking Tools: Toggl

As a freelancer, it’s important to keep track of the time you spend on different projects to ensure accurate billing and evaluate your productivity. Toggl is a straightforward time tracking tool that lets you track your time across various tasks and clients. It’s user-friendly and allows you to generate detailed reports, making it easy to assess the profitability of your projects and allocate time more efficiently.

10. Design Tools: Canva

Visual content plays a significant role in capturing your audience’s attention. Canva is an excellent tool for freelancers who need to create eye-catching designs without the need for extensive graphic design skills. With Canva’s drag-and-drop interface and pre-designed templates, you can easily create social media graphics, blog banners, presentations, and more. It’s a great tool to showcase your freelancing portfolio and make your content visually appealing.
